BAYERISCHES JUNIOR BALLETT MÜNCHEN
When the dancers of the Bayerisches Junior Ballett München – the junior company of the Bavarian State Ballet in Munich – take to the stage, their youthful exuberance spills over into the audience like a spark. Founded in 2010 as Germany’s first youth company, with sixteen members aged between seventeen and twenty, the ensemble remains the largest youth company today. Under the direction of Ivan Liška, the ensemble has won the hearts of audiences far beyond Bavaria’s borders. As cultural ambassadors for the Free State of Bavaria and the city of Munich, the company’s talented dancers have performed to great acclaim on stages in Germany, Austria, Switzerland, France, Italy, Spain, Poland, the Czech Republic, Israel and Hong Kong.
The youthful verve with which the artists conquer the stage has become a hallmark for audiences and critics alike. During their two years with the company, the young dancers are intensively prepared for their professional careers. Former members of the Bayerisches Junior Ballett München are now part of renowned companies such as the Munich State Ballet, the Stuttgart Ballet, the Hamburg Ballet, the Berlin State Ballet and ballet companies in Helsinki, Oslo, Prague, Amsterdam, Stockholm, Seoul, Pilsen, Graz, Wiesbaden, Antwerp, Warsaw, Ostrava, Vienna, Greifswald, Hanover, Dresden, Brno, Flensburg and Paris, to name but a few.
